Furniture Parts
Types of Legs
Cabriole a leg that curves out at
the middle and then tapers inward just above an ornamental foot
Splayed
• Legs that spread outward
Tapered
• Legs that progressively narrow towards the bottom
Marlborough• A square leg
Cornucopia• A leg curved like a
cornucopia, or horn or cone shape
Types of Feet
PadFlattened oval-shaped block of wood rests on a disk or pad
Bun• Resembles the shape
of a flattened ball
Claw-and-ball
• The claw of a bird of prey (eagle, hawk, etc) grasping a ball
Bracket
• Used to hold up a heavy piece of furniture
Spade
• A foot that progressively narrow towards the bottom, like a garden spade (or shovel)
Chair Backs
Lyre
• musical instruments resembling a small harps
Ladder• a back consisting
of two upright posts connected by horizontal slats
Splat (fiddle)
• decorative back in the shape of a fiddle
Square
• decorative back in the shape of a square or rectangle
Shield
• decorative back in the shape of a shield
Oval• decorative back in the shape of an oval
Heart
• decorative back in the shape of a heart
Ribbon
• A decorative back with intricate curves
Decorative Features
Finial• a crowning ornament
or detail
Motif
• a single or repeated design element• Ex: shell, trefoil, quatrefoil, butterfly
Pediment
• Placed above furniture as a decorative element
Reeding• a decorative carving consisting
of vertical lines that resemble thin reeds or stems of tall grass.
• Built up/raised
Fluted
• a decorative carving consisting of vertical indentations.
• carved out/sunk
Turned (spun)
• Made by rotating wood on a lathe and shaping with cutting tools
